In March of 2020, LVIM became a Mobile Food Pantry site twice a month thanks to the George W Jenkins End Hunger Initiative in partnership with United Way of Central Florida and Feeding Tampa Bay.. Since then, we have provided over 150,000 lbs of fresh food to 5,757 Households including 19,159 people, of which 6,468 are children and 1,514 are patients of LVIM.

We strive to create a welcoming, accessible environment for all our guests, and are continually working to remove barriers to food security.Mobile Pantries are like farmers' markets on wheels, delivering a variety of fresh fruits, vegetables, dairy products and baked goods to people in need, often on the same day the food is donated. Hosted by churches, schools and community centers, our smallest Mobile Pantry (5,000 pounds) can provide nutritious food for up to 100 households.Explore Our Network of Food Distributions and Programs in Wyoming.
